[123215] trunk/dports/devel/libgcrypt

ryandesign at macports.org ryandesign at macports.org
Wed Aug 6 19:33:03 PDT 2014


Revision: 123215
          https://trac.macports.org/changeset/123215
Author:   ryandesign at macports.org
Date:     2014-08-06 19:33:03 -0700 (Wed, 06 Aug 2014)
Log Message:
-----------
libgcrypt: fix build on PowerPC (#44408)

Modified Paths:
--------------
    trunk/dports/devel/libgcrypt/Portfile

Added Paths:
-----------
    trunk/dports/devel/libgcrypt/files/patch-mpi-config.links.diff

Modified: trunk/dports/devel/libgcrypt/Portfile
===================================================================
--- trunk/dports/devel/libgcrypt/Portfile	2014-08-07 02:29:44 UTC (rev 123214)
+++ trunk/dports/devel/libgcrypt/Portfile	2014-08-07 02:33:03 UTC (rev 123215)
@@ -32,7 +32,8 @@
 
 depends_lib     port:libgpg-error
 
-patchfiles      patch-src-gcrypt.h.in.diff
+patchfiles      patch-src-gcrypt.h.in.diff \
+                patch-mpi-config.links.diff
 
 configure.args  --disable-asm
 

Added: trunk/dports/devel/libgcrypt/files/patch-mpi-config.links.diff
===================================================================
--- trunk/dports/devel/libgcrypt/files/patch-mpi-config.links.diff	                        (rev 0)
+++ trunk/dports/devel/libgcrypt/files/patch-mpi-config.links.diff	2014-08-07 02:33:03 UTC (rev 123215)
@@ -0,0 +1,17 @@
+Fix build on PowerPC
+https://github.com/mistydemeo/tigerbrew/issues/171
+--- mpi/config.links.orig
++++ mpi/config.links
+@@ -44,7 +44,11 @@ echo '/* created by config.links - do not edit */' >./mpi/asm-syntax.h
+ echo "/* Host: ${host} */" >>./mpi/asm-syntax.h
+
+ case "${host}" in
+-    powerpc-apple-darwin*          | \
++    powerpc-apple-darwin*)
++       echo '/* No working assembler modules available */' >>./mpi/asm-syntax.h
++       path=""
++       mpi_cpu_arch="ppc"
++       ;;
+     i[34567]86*-*-openbsd[12]*     | \
+     i[34567]86*-*-openbsd3.[0123]*)
+        echo '/* No working assembler modules available */' >>./mpi/asm-syntax.h
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://lists.macosforge.org/pipermail/macports-changes/attachments/20140806/960abdf6/attachment.html>


More information about the macports-changes mailing list